Python
Java
PHP
IOS
Android
Nodejs
JavaScript
Html5
Windows
Ubuntu
Linux
线性表的顺序表示--王道2024DS习题代码
2024年王道数据结构考研复习指导第二章 线性表的顺序表示 课后综合应用题个人学习的相关运行代码 include
DataStructure
c语言
数据结构
图(一)之邻接表Adjacency List
开始攻克图的算法 先从最简单的存储开始实现 本文关于邻接表的实现 邻接表是图的存储中最简单也是最基本的存储结构 基于链表的思想实现的 在邻接表中 对于中的每个顶点建立一个单链表 第i个单链表中的节点表示依附于顶点的vi的边 每个节点由3个域
DataStructure
存储
链表
图
邻接表
02-线性结构3 Reversing Linked List(PTA)
02 线性结构3 Reversing Linked List 25 point s Given a constant K and a singly linked list L you are supposed to reverse the
LinkList
DataStructure
多线程并行 Dijkstra与A*算法结合实践
多线程并行 Dijkstra与A 算法融合 1 Dijkstra总能找到最优解 但是时间消耗大 本文实现了多线程并行的搜索算法 使得路径搜素时间缩短约1 3 2 H作为传入参数可以使得本算法可以切换为A 也可以变为Dijkstra 3 本算
DataStructure
六、线性队列
序言 结构图 队列结构 队列常用操作 队列的实现 序言 线性队列是用数组实现的队列 队列遵循的原则FIFO first in first out 通常我们说的线性队列 为了节省数组的空间使用 都是循环队列 结构图 队列结构 typedef
DataStructure
结构
线性队列
循环队列
c语言
静态链表及其操作
静态链表就是利用数组来实现链表 目的是为了整合顺序表和链表的优势 比如顺序表适合定位元素 链表适合删除和插入元素等等 本例子用Java来实现的 代码方面可能还有些不足 但是运行的结果是准确的 对于理解没有障碍 Demo类 package c
Java
DataStructure
树的四种遍历C/C++实现
树的四种遍历C C 实现 树的四种遍历C C 实现 结构定义 先序创建树 先序遍历 中序遍历 后序遍历 层次遍历 总代码 给懒人下载运行用 运行示例 树的四种遍历C C 实现 备考期末 懂得都懂 手敲遍代码 比较懒 都是递归形式 结构定义
DataStructure
c
数据结构
树的遍历方式